High-level Vatican officials to visit Azerbaijan

The Prefect of the Vatican’s Dicastery for Interreligious Dialogue, Cardinal John Jacob Kouvakad, and the accompanying head of the Islamic Office of the Dicastery for Interreligious Dialogue, Father Laurent Basanez, will visit Azerbaijan starting tomorrow.

Axar.az reports, citing Repоrt, that this was stated by the Ambassador of the Holy See (Vatican) to Azerbaijan, Turkiye, and Turkmenistan, Apostolic Nuncio Archbishop Marek Solczynski.

The ambassador noted that relations between Azerbaijan and the Vatican serve as an example for the world and expressed confidence that the visit, which will begin tomorrow at the invitation of Sheikh-ul-Islam Allahshukur Pashazadeh, will create new opportunities for cooperation.

“Relations between Azerbaijan and the Vatican are at a very high level. Azerbaijan helps restore many works of art and historical buildings in the Vatican. We meet frequently and implement joint projects. We also have new plans and projects. Our relations are dynamic and develop depending on circumstances and emerging opportunities,” he said.

The visit will last until June 19. The delegation will be accompanied by Azerbaijan’s Ambassador to the Vatican, Ilgar Mukhtarov.

During the visit, the delegation is expected to tour the Catholic Church in Baku, Albanian churches in Gabala and Sheki, the “House of Tolerance” in Icherisheher, the Heydar Mosque in Baku, and also hold meetings with public representatives and members of the Milli Majlis.
